Problem 1: Distance to Alpha Centauri
Given:
- Alpha Centauri is 4.3 light years away.
- 1 light year = 5,865,696,000,000 miles (which is $5.865696 \times 10^{12}$ miles)
Task: Find how far Alpha Centauri is in miles, in scientific notation.
---
Step-by-step Solution:
Multiply:
$$
4.3 \times 5.865696 \times 10^{12}
$$
First, multiply the coefficients:
$$
4.3 \times 5.865696 = 25.0225928
$$
Now apply the power of 10:
$$
25.0225928 \times 10^{12}
$$
Convert to proper scientific notation (coefficient between 1 and 10):
$$
2.50225928 \times 10^{13}
$$
Answer:
$$
\boxed{2.50 \times 10^{13}} \text{ miles} \quad \text{(rounded to 3 significant figures)}
$$
---
Problem 2: Hamburgers Eaten Annually
Given:
- Americans eat 1,200,000,000 pounds of hamburgers per year.
- Each hamburger is a quarter-pounder → weighs 0.25 lbs.
Task: How many hamburgers are eaten per year? Express in scientific notation.
---
Step-by-step Solution:
Number of hamburgers = Total weight ÷ Weight per hamburger
$$
\frac{1,200,000,000}{0.25} = 4,800,000,000
$$
Now convert to scientific notation:
$$
4.8 \times 10^9
$$
Answer:
$$
\boxed{4.8 \times 10^9} \text{ hamburgers per year}
$$
---
Problem 3: Blood Cells Lined Up
Given:
- Width of one red blood cell = $4.0 \times 10^{-5}$ inches
- Number of blood cells in body = $2.5 \times 10^{13}$
Task: If lined up end to end, how many feet would they cover?
---
Step-by-step Solution:
1. First, find total length in inches:
$$
(4.0 \times 10^{-5}) \times (2.5 \times 10^{13}) = (4.0 \times 2.5) \times 10^{-5 + 13} = 10.0 \times 10^8 = 1.0 \times 10^9 \text{ inches}
$$
2. Convert inches to feet (since 1 foot = 12 inches):
$$
\frac{1.0 \times 10^9}{12} = 8.333... \times 10^7 \text{ feet}
$$
Answer:
$$
\boxed{8.33 \times 10^7} \text{ feet} \quad \text{(approximately)}
$$
---
Problem 4: Lives Lived Through Reincarnation
Given:
- Earth is 4.54 billion years old = $4.54 \times 10^9$ years
- Average lifespan = 70 years
Task: How many lives have you lived? Express in standard and scientific notation.
---
Step-by-step Solution:
$$
\frac{4.54 \times 10^9}{70} = \frac{4.54}{70} \times 10^9 = 0.064857... \times 10^9
$$
Convert to scientific notation:
$$
6.4857 \times 10^7
$$
Standard form: 64,857,142.86 → approximately 64,857,143
Scientific notation: $\boxed{6.49 \times 10^7}$ (rounded to 3 sig figs)
Answer:
- Standard: 64,857,143 lives
- Scientific: $\boxed{6.49 \times 10^7}$ lives
---
Problem 5: Words Spoken by Men vs Women
Given:
- Men speak: 10,000 words/day
- Women speak: 25,000 words/day
- Earth population: 6 billion = $6 \times 10^9$
- Half men, half women → $3 \times 10^9$ each
Task: How many more words are spoken by women each day?
---
Step-by-step Solution:
Words by men per day:
$$
(3 \times 10^9) \times 10,000 = 3 \times 10^9 \times 10^4 = 3 \times 10^{13}
$$
Words by women per day:
$$
(3 \times 10^9) \times 25,000 = 3 \times 10^9 \times 2.5 \times 10^4 = 7.5 \times 10^{13}
$$
Difference:
$$
7.5 \times 10^{13} - 3 \times 10^{13} = 4.5 \times 10^{13}
$$
Answer:
$$
\boxed{4.5 \times 10^{13}} \text{ more words spoken by women each day}
$$
---
Problem 6: Create Your Own Scientific Notation Word Problem
Example Problem:
> The human brain has approximately 86 billion neurons. If each neuron can form about 10,000 connections (synapses), how many total synaptic connections are possible in the human brain? Express your answer in scientific notation.
Solution (for reference):
$$
86 \times 10^9 \times 10^4 = 8.6 \times 10^{13} \text{ synapses}
$$
So, answer: $\boxed{8.6 \times 10^{13}}$
